Posted by: HL Shadow
My new laptop with vista home basic with 1.5 gb of ram 1.6 celron i have only 1 question will an intel 945gm card work for halo 2 cause it halo 1 perfactly.


No. Unfortunately, integrated graphics cards suck. Badly. If you plan on doing ANY modern gaming, you need a dedicated graphics card. The problem is, that laptops are very difficult to upgrade. Unless you're an extremely experienced technical user (and maybe even if you are), you need to a)buy a new laptop with a better card, or b)buy a desktop PC

Also, a 1.6GHz celeron will NOT run this game. If it does (which, unless you actually for some reason called a dual-core processor a celeron, it won't), it will run terribly, low settings only.

So, in conclusion: you bought a pretty low-end or old laptop, and you need to buy a desktop PC.
